The Value of Email Marketing in New Zealand
Email marketing has emerged as one of the most effective channels for businesses in New Zealand. With an average open rate of around 22% and a return on investment (ROI) that can exceed 4,000%, it’s clear that engaging with customers through email can yield significant results. Unlike social media, where algorithms can limit visibility, email allows for direct communication with your audience, ensuring that your message reaches their inbox. This reliability makes building an email list crucial for any business aiming to foster long-term relationships with customers.

Key Metrics to Track for Email List Growth
To effectively grow your email list, it’s essential to mon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) that reflect your campaign’s success. Key metrics include open rates, which indicate how many subscribers are engaging with your emails; click-through rates (CTR), which measure the effectiveness of your content in driving traffic; and conversion rates, which show how many subscribers take the desired action after clicking through. Various tools are available for tracking these metrics, including Mailchimp, Constant Contact, and local options tailored for New Zealand businesses. Utilizing these tools can provide insights into subscriber behavior and help refine your strategies for building an email list.

What Are Content Upgrades?
Content upgrades are targeted incentives designed to enhance the value of existing content by offering additional resources in exchange for email addresses. Unlike traditional lead magnets, which may appeal to a broader audience, content upgrades are specifically tailored to complement the content a user is already engaging with. This personalized approach not only boosts conversions but also aligns with the interests of your audience, making it an effective strategy for building an email list.

Implementing Content Upgrades on Your Website
Implementing content upgrades effectively requires some technical considerations. Here are steps to streamline the process:
1. Choose the Right Tools: Utilize plugins or software that integrate seamlessly with your existing website. Tools like OptinMonster or Thrive Leads can help you create and manage content upgrades efficiently.
2. Create Engaging Landing Pages: Design dedicated landing pages for each content upgrade. Ensure they are visually appealing and clearly communicate the benefits of subscribing.
3. Use Exit-Intent Popups: Implement popups that trigger when a user is about to leave your site, offering them a content upgrade as a last chance to engage.
4. Test Different Formats: Experiment with various formats, such as inline forms, popups, or sidebar widgets, to determine which yields the highest conversion rates.

What are some best practices for designing an effective email sign-up form?
Designing an effective email sign-up form involves several best practices. Keep the form simple and easy to fill out, asking only for essential information such as name and email address. Use clear and compelling calls-to-action (CTAs) to encourage sign-ups. Additionally, consider placing the form prominently on your website or landing pages, and use contrasting colors to make it stand out. Testing different designs and placements can also help optimize conversion rates.
